I've had a look around to get a general idea of prices, using May 2011 dates as a guide. Probably the best package I have found so far is with Monarch Holidays, flying Manchester-Sanford and staying for 2 weeks at the Cypress Pointe LBV in 2x2 bedroom apartments, with 2 week hire of an 8 seater mini-van. This came in at £5,000, minus 5% cashback that I will get through my employers benefits website. That's pretty good, eh?

I can also get good discounts/cashback through some airlines and websites like hotels.com, so nearer the time I might do a bit more comparing but I doubt I will get it much cheaper than that (if I even get it that cheap for a 2012 booking). I just wish we could book it right now!

Anyone ever stayed at Cypress Pointe? It gets pretty good reviews wherever I've looked, and the location is ideal :thumbsup2
